What is Vuity used for?


Vuity is a prescription eye drop used to treat age-related blurry vision, also known as presbyopia. It works by constricting the pupil, which enhances the eye's ability to focus on near objects [2].

How can I get a discount on Vuity?


Patients with commercial prescription drug insurance may be eligible for savings through a Vuity Savings Card program, which can reduce out-of-pocket costs to as low as $30 per prescription [3]. Eligibility requirements and terms apply, and this program is not available for patients using government-funded healthcare programs [3].
